                   HALLIBURTON SETTLES THIRTY ASBESTOS CLAIMS

Dallas,  Texas - Halliburton  (NYSE:HAL) announced today that it settled a group
of thirty  mesothelioma  and lung  cancer  cases  pending in New York at a value
consistent with the company's  historical averages for these types of claims. It
is Halliburton's  policy not to announce settlements reached during the ordinary
course of litigation unless they are material.  However, at the company's recent
meeting with analysts and investors  there were numerous  inquiries with respect
to the  status  of these  particular  cases,  which  includes  one that had been
presented  to a jury.  The  company  does not  intend to change  this  policy by
issuing  the  current  statement,  but an  exception  has been made  because  of
widespread investor interest in these particular cases.
